PROGRAM

November 11th

The day begins with a morning press conference to introduce the delegation of talents from Italy to the Los Angeles press, coordinated by the Italian Trade Commission office in Los Angeles. Talents include: producer Valerio Mastandrea and actors Alessandro Borghi and Luca Marinelli (Don’t be bad); actress Valeria Bruni Tedeschi (Latin Lover); directors Francesca Archibugi (An Italian name), Piero Messina (The wait), Paolo Sorrentino (Youth) and Maria Sole Tognazzi (Me and Her).
In the evening, screening of Youth, last movie by Golden Globes and Academy Awards® 2014 winner Paolo Sorrentino. The director and the leading actor Michael Caine will introduce the screening at the Egyptian Theater. In partnership with AFI FEST 2015 presented by Audi.

November 12th

The opening night of Cinema Italian Style, will start at 5:45 pm, with the Italian cast on the red carpet at the Egyptian Theatre. Confirmed talents include: producer Valerio Mastandrea and actors Alessandro Borghi and Luca Marinelli (Don’t be bad); actress Valeria Bruni Tedeschi (Latin Lover); directors Francesca Archibugi (An Italian name), Piero Messina (The wait), Paolo Sorrentino (Youth) andMaria Sole Tognazzi (Me and Her).

At 7:00 pm: screening of Don’t be bad by Claudio Caligari, the Italian Entry – Best Foreign Language Film at the 88th Academy Awards®.

From November 12th to 16th

Screenings of some of the best Italian films of the year at the Aero Theatre in Santa Monica, introduced by Italian directors and actors.
A selection of the best short films of this year will be screened every day before the film program, in collaboration with Roma Creative Contest.

From November 13th to 18th

CIS DOCS & SHORTS
Screening of a selection of documentaries and short films at the Italian Cultural Institute.
